index
:
unicorn.git
1.1.x-stable
4.x-stable
5.3-stable
5.4-stable
ccc-tcp
ccc-tcp-v2
ccc-tcp-v3
chroot
doc-5.3.0
gperf
httpdate-nogvl
jr/init
maint
master
no-kgio-wip
pico
v6-wip
worker_exec
Rack HTTP server for Unix and fast clients
about
summary
refs
log
tree
commit
homepage
log msg
author
committer
range
path:
root
/
lib
/
unicorn
/
util.rb
Date
Commit message (
Expand
)
2015-07-15
doc: remove references to old servers
2015-02-05
favor IO#close_on_exec= over fcntl in 1.9+
2013-10-20
workaround reopen atomicity issues for stdio vs non-stdio
2012-10-01
util: only consider regular files as logs
2011-04-01
util: allow relative paths to be rotated
2010-10-05
util: uindent use less ambiguous constant scoping
2010-10-05
Unicorn::Util.tmpio => Unicorn::TmpIO.new
2010-08-28
make log reopens even more robust in threaded apps
2010-08-28
make log reopens more robust in multithreaded apps
2010-06-15
workaround rbx not reopening logs to stderr/stdout
2010-06-11
cleanup: use modules were applicable
2010-06-08
reopen_logs: no need to preserve encoding args
2010-06-08
reopen_logs: avoid modifying ObjectSpace while iterating
2010-06-08
workaround IO#reopen bug in rbx when reopening logs
2010-02-22
util: simplify chown_logs
2009-11-14
preserve user/group ownership when reopening logs
2009-11-05
Util::tmpio returns a TmpIO that responds to #size
2009-11-03
Util.reopen_logs: remove needless Range
2009-09-27
util: remove APPEND_FLAGS constant
2009-09-08
"encoding: binary" comments for all sources (1.9)
2009-08-15
Fix documentation for Util.reopen_logs
2009-07-19
Remove core Tempfile dependency (1.9.2-preview1 compat)
2009-05-04
Preserve 1.9 IO encodings in reopen_logs
2009-03-03
Add Unicorn::Util for a reopen_logs method